OCR(光学字符识别)技术是一种通过计算机软件识别印刷或手写文本的方法。它利用图像处理和机器学习技术,将图片中的文本信息转化为可编辑和可搜索的数字文本。OCR技术在许多领域都有广泛的应用,如文档数字化、车牌识别、银行支票处理等。
一、OCR技术原理
OCR技术的基本原理包括以下几个步骤:
- 图像预处理:通过去噪、二值化、倾斜校正等技术,将图片中的文本信息提取出来。
- 特征提取:利用图像处理和机器学习技术,提取出图片中的文本特征。
- 文本识别:通过对比特征库中的模板,将提取出的特征与模板进行匹配,从而识别出对应的文字。
- 后处理:对识别出的文本进行排版、校对等后处理,以提高识别精度。
二、OCR技术的应用
- 文档数字化:OCR技术可以将纸质文档数字化,方便存储、检索和传输。通过OCR技术,可以将扫描的文档转换为可编辑的文本,提高文档处理效率。
- 车牌识别:OCR技术可以用于车牌识别系统,自动识别车牌号码,实现车辆管理、违章罚款等应用。
- 银行支票处理:银行支票是个人和企业间常见的支付方式。OCR技术可以自动识别支票上的金额、日期等信息,提高支票处理的效率和准确性。
- 移动设备应用:随着智能手机和平板电脑等移动设备的普及,OCR技术在移动端的应用也越来越广泛。例如,在购物网站上,用户可以通过OCR技术扫描商品条形码,快速获取商品信息。
三、OCR技术的未来发展
随着深度学习技术的发展,OCR技术的识别精度和速度不断提高。未来,OCR技术将朝着以下几个方向发展:
- 多语言支持:随着全球化的发展,多语言支持成为OCR技术的重要发展方向。通过深度学习技术,可以实现多语言文字的自动识别。
- 高精度识别:提高OCR技术的识别精度是未来的重要发展方向。通过更先进的图像处理和机器学习技术,可以实现更准确的文字识别。
- 移动端优化:随着移动设备的普及,OCR技术在移动端的优化也成为未来的发展趋势。针对移动设备的性能和屏幕尺寸,优化OCR算法,提高移动端识别的效率和准确性。
- 云服务集成:云服务的发展为OCR技术的应用提供了更广阔的空间。通过将OCR技术与云服务集成,可以实现大规模的文档处理和实时信息提取。
- 人工智能辅助:人工智能技术的发展为OCR技术的应用提供了新的机遇。通过人工智能技术,可以实现智能化的文字识别和信息提取,提高OCR技术的应用价值。
总结来说,OCR技术作为一种重要的图像处理和机器学习应用领域,具有广泛的应用前景和发展潜力。未来随着技术的不断进步和应用需求的不断提高,OCR技术将不断创新和完善,为人们的生活和工作带来更多的便利和价值。